Codex 安装与配置教程

本文基于你提供的内容整理为网页版本,覆盖 Windows、macOS、Linux 三个平台的安装、配置、启动与常见问题,并已统一替换为 High Chat 接入地址。

Windows 版本教程

系统要求

安装步骤

前置步骤

安装 Git Bash,请访问 Git - Downloads 下载对应您电脑系统的版本,之后一直点击“下一步”即可完成安装。

1. 安装 Node.js

访问 Node.js 官网 下载并安装最新 LTS 版本。

2. 安装 codex

打开命令提示符(CMD)或 PowerShell,运行:

npm install -g @openai/codex

3. 验证安装

打开命令提示符(CMD)或 PowerShell,运行:

codex --version

Windows 配置 API

1. 获取 Auth Token

访问 High Chat 站点页面进行以下操作:

Windows 获取 API 令牌示意图

2. 配置文件

重要提示:请将下方的 sk-xxx 替换为您在 High Chat 生成的实际 API 密钥。

  1. 进入当前用户的用户目录下的 .codex 文件夹中,例如:C:\Users\testuser\.codex。如果看不到该目录,请先在文件资源管理器中开启“显示隐藏的项目”。

Windows .codex 目录示意图

  1. 如果没有 .codex 文件夹,请手动创建该文件夹,然后在其中创建 config.toml 以及 auth.json 两个文件。

Windows 创建配置文件示意图

  1. 填写配置(需要将 sk-xxx 替换成您自己创建的真实 SK)。

auth.json 中的配置:

{"OPENAI_API_KEY": "sk-xxx"}

config.toml 中的配置(直接粘贴下面的内容即可)。model_reasoning_effort 可选值为 highmediumlow,分别代表模型思考的努力程度(高、中、低)。

model_provider = "HighAPI" model = "gpt-5-codex" model_reasoning_effort = "high" disable_response_storage = true preferred_auth_method = "apikey" [model_providers.HighAPI] name = "HighAPI" base_url = "https://www.high-chat.top/v1" wire_api = "responses"

Windows 启动 codex

重启终端!重启终端!重启终端!

然后进入到您的工程目录:

cd your-project-folder

运行以下命令启动:

codex

Windows 启动 codex 示意图

VSCode 插件 codex

以上配置完成后,在 VSCode 扩展商店中搜索并安装 codex 即可。

Windows VSCode 插件安装示意图

安装完成后会出现在侧边栏。

Windows VSCode 插件侧边栏示意图

Mac 版本教程

系统要求

安装步骤

1. 安装 Node.js

# 如果尚未安装 Homebrew,请先运行此命令 /bin/bash -c "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)" # 安装 Node.js brew install node

2. 安装 codex

打开终端(Terminal),运行(可能需要加 sudo):

npm install -g @openai/codex

3. 验证安装

打开终端(Terminal),运行:

codex --version

配置 API

1. 获取 Auth Token

访问 High Chat 站点页面进行以下操作:

Mac 获取 API 令牌示意图

2. 配置文件

重要提示:请将下方的 sk-xxx 替换为您在 High Chat 生成的实际 API 密钥。

创建目录和文件:

mkdir -p ~/.codex touch ~/.codex/auth.json touch ~/.codex/config.toml

编辑 auth.json 文件:

vi ~/.codex/auth.json

i 进入插入模式,粘贴以下内容(将 sk-xxx 替换为您的密钥),然后按 ESC 键,输入 :wq 并回车保存退出。

{"OPENAI_API_KEY": "sk-xxx"}

编辑 config.toml 文件:

vi ~/.codex/config.toml

i 进入插入模式,粘贴以下内容,然后按 ESC 键,输入 :wq 并回车保存退出。

model_provider = "HighAPI" model = "gpt-5-codex" model_reasoning_effort = "high" disable_response_storage = true preferred_auth_method = "apikey" [model_providers.HighAPI] name = "HighAPI" base_url = "https://www.high-chat.top/v1" wire_api = "responses"

启动 codex

重启终端!重启终端!重启终端!

然后进入到您的工程目录:

cd your-project-folder

运行以下命令启动:

codex

Mac 启动 codex 示意图

VSCode 插件 codex

以上配置完成后,在 VSCode 扩展商店中搜索并安装 codex 即可。

Mac VSCode 插件安装示意图

安装完成后会出现在侧边栏。

Mac VSCode 插件侧边栏示意图

Linux 版本教程

系统要求

安装步骤

1. 安装 Node.js

Ubuntu/Debian:

sudo apt update curl -fsSL https://deb.nodesource.com/setup_lts.x sudo -E bash - sudo apt-get install -y nodejs

CentOS/RHEL/Fedora:

# 使用 dnf (Fedora) 或 yum (CentOS/RHEL) sudo dnf install nodejs npm # 或 sudo yum install nodejs npm

Arch Linux:

sudo pacman -S nodejs npm

2. 安装 codex

打开终端(Terminal),运行:

sudo npm install -g @openai/codex

3. 验证安装

打开终端(Terminal),运行:

codex --version

配置 API

1. 获取 Auth Token

访问 High Chat 站点页面进行以下操作:

Linux 获取 API 令牌示意图

2. 配置文件

重要提示:请将下方的 sk-xxx 替换为您在 High Chat 生成的实际 API 密钥。

创建目录和文件:

mkdir -p ~/.codex touch ~/.codex/auth.json touch ~/.codex/config.toml

编辑 auth.json 文件:

vi ~/.codex/auth.json

i 进入插入模式,粘贴以下内容(将 sk-xxx 替换为您的密钥),然后按 ESC 键,输入 :wq 并回车保存退出。

{"OPENAI_API_KEY": "sk-xxx"}

编辑 config.toml 文件:

vi ~/.codex/config.toml

i 进入插入模式,粘贴以下内容,然后按 ESC 键,输入 :wq 并回车保存退出。

model_provider = "HighAPI" model = "gpt-5-codex" model_reasoning_effort = "high" disable_response_storage = true preferred_auth_method = "apikey" [model_providers.HighAPI] name = "HighAPI" base_url = "https://www.high-chat.top/v1" wire_api = "responses"

启动 codex

重启终端!重启终端!重启终端!

然后进入到您的工程目录:

cd your-project-folder

运行以下命令启动:

codex

Linux 启动 codex 示意图

VSCode 插件 codex

以上配置完成后,在 VSCode 扩展商店中搜索并安装 codex 即可。

Linux VSCode 插件安装示意图

安装完成后会出现在侧边栏。

Linux VSCode 插件侧边栏示意图

常见问题

出现错误请按照如下步骤排查:

  1. 确认 API Key 创建是否正确:额度选择 无限额度,不要限制模型,分组选择对应平台要求的分组。
更多 codex 配置及使用详情请参考 codex 官方教程。配置API令牌请访问High Chat:https://www.high-chat.top